Amphitherium prevostii von Meyer 1832 (mammal)

Mammalia - Theriamorpha - Amphitheriidae

Synonyms: Amphitherium oweni Osborn 1888, Amphitylus oweni Osborn 1888

Belongs to Amphitherium according to Z. Kielan-Jaworowska et al. 2004

See also Butler and Clemens 2001, Kraus 1979, Owen 1859, Owen 1871 and Simpson 1928

Sister taxon: Amphitherium rixoni

Type specimens:

  • Amphitherium prevostii: OUMNH specimen, a mandible (partial left mandible). Its type locality is Stonesfield Slate quarries, which is in a Bathonian marginal marine sandstone in the Taynton Limestone Formation of the United Kingdom.
  • Amphitylus oweni: Oxford University Museum (OUMNH) specimen, a mandible (right mandible).

Ecology: scansorial insectivore

Distribution: found only at Stonesfield Slate quarries
